GRCC student-athletes earn MCCAA academic awards

GRCC had 52 student-athletes earn academic awards from the Michigan Community College Athletic Association.

Of those 52 students, 42 were named All-MCCAA, and five GRCC teams — golf, women’s basketball, softball, volleyball and women’s cross country — were honored as Academic All-MCCAA Teams.

GRCC had the second-highest number of teams named Academic All-MCCAA, which goes to teams that have earned a cumulative GPA of at least a 3.0. Mott Community College had six teams receive the designation.

GRCC’s volleyball team had the third-highest GPA — 3.45 — out of all MCCAA teams, just behind Macomb Community College’s men’s cross country and Mott volleyball.

The GRCC softball team was 10th overall with a 3.33 GPA. The GRCC golf and women’s cross country teams each had a 3.16 GPA. GRCC’s women’s basketball received a 3.09 GPA. These teams were also selected as 2017-2018 NJCAA All-Academic Teams.
